Alison Ramser's research focuses on animal physiology and nutrition, particularly in broilers. Her work investigates the impact of various dietary supplements and environmental stressors, such as heat stress, on the growth performance, meat quality, and metabolic profiles of these birds. Ramser has published on the effects of phytase supplementation, microencapsulated phyto/phycogenic blends, and cyclic heat stress on broiler health and meat characteristics. She also studies the underlying molecular mechanisms of diseases affecting poultry, including bacterial chondronecrosis with osteomyelitis (BCO), examining cytokine profiles and metabolic pathways involved in the pathology.
